What is Xenical?
Xenical is a powerful intestinal lipase inhibitor. Unlike numerous other diet plan tablets that serve as hunger suppressants by impacting the main nerve system, Xenical works locally in the gastrointestinal tract.
How It Works
The active substance, Orlistat, targets enzymes called lipases. These enzymes are accountable for breaking down dietary fats into smaller sized elements that the body can absorb. When Xenical is taken with a meal, it attaches to these enzymes and avoids them from functioning. As an outcome, approximately 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al travels through the body undigested and is eliminated through defecation.
By decreasing the number of calories absorbed from fat, the body is forced to utilize its kept fat reserves for energy, resulting in weight reduction gradually.
Legal Status and Availability in Germany
In Germany, the sale of medications is strictly regulated by the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M). Xenical is categorized as a prescription-only medication (Verschreibungspflichtig).
The Prescription Requirement
Due to the fact that Xenical consists of a high dosage of Orlistat (120mg), it can not be bought non-prescription (OTC) in a German pharmacy (Apotheke). A client needs to speak with a certified doctor to examine whether the medication is proper for their health profile.
Typically, Xenical is prescribed to:
- Individuals with a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 or higher.
- People with a BMI of 28 or greater who likewise have weight-related danger aspects such as Type 2 diabetes, hypertension, or high cholesterol.

Cost and Insurance Coverage
A common question for those seeking to buy Xenical in Germany is whether the Statutory Health Ins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enkasse) covers the cost.
Under current German law (particularly § 34 SGB V), medications created mainly for "improving the quality of life" or treatment of obesity (so-called "way of life drugs") are typically not covered by public health insurance coverage. This means that Xenical is normally a personal cost for the client.

Guidelines for Use
For Xenical to be effective and to reduce adverse effects, it needs to be utilized correctly.
- Dosage: The standard dosage is one 120mg capsule taken with each of the 3 main meals per day.
- Timing: The pill ought to be taken immediately in the past, throughout, or up to one hour after the meal.
- Missed out on Meals: If a meal is missed out on or if the meal contains no fat, the dose of Xenical should be avoided.
- Dietary Balance: Patients should follow a nutritionally well balanced, calorie-reduced diet where approximately 30% of calories come from fat.
Side Effects and Safety Precautions
The negative effects of Xenical are primarily gastrointestinal and are straight related to the fat-blocking mechanism. If a patient consumes a meal extremely high in fat while taking Xenical, the probability of negative effects boosts.
Typical Side Effects consist of:
- Oily finding in undergarments.
- Flatulence with discharge.
- Immediate need to have a defecation.
- Fatty or oily stools.
Medical Considerations:
- Vitamin Absorption: Because fat absorption is reduced, the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K) might likewise reduce. Physicians typically suggest taking a multivitamin supplement at bedtime.
- Contraindications: Xenical is not suitable for individuals with chronic malabsorption syndrome or cholestasis (a liver condition). It is also not advised for pregnant or breastfeeding women.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I buy Xenical in Germany without a prescription?
No. Xenical (120mg Orlistat) is a prescription-only medication. Just the 60mg variation is readily available non-prescription.
2. Is there a generic variation of Xenical readily available in Germany?
Yes. A number of pharmaceutical business in Germany produce generic Orlistat 120mg. Generics are bioequivalent to Xenical but are frequently offered at a lower price point.
3. Just how much weight can I expect to lose?
Weight reduction differs by individual. Clinical studies have revealed that when integrated with a calorie-restricted diet, those taking Xenical lose considerably more weight than those on a diet alone-- typically in between 5% and 10% of their initial body weight within a year.
4. Can I drink alcohol while taking Xenical?
There is no direct interaction between alcohol and Xenical. Nevertheless, alcohol is high in "empty" calories, which can prevent weight-loss objectives.
5. What happens if I eat a very high-fat meal?
Taking Xenical with an exceedingly fatty meal (such as deep-fried junk food) significantly increases the risk of "treatment-induced effects" like oily diarrhea and stomach cramping. It serves as a biological "feedback" mechanism to motivate healthier consuming.
